ESL One Birmingham 2024 announced with a million dollar prize pool

It’s time to brawl!

ESL has announced yet another Dota 2 event for 2024 and it’s all coming to Birmingham. Top-tier ESL Dota 2 esports returns to Birmingham after a gap of nearly five years. The tournament has a million dollar prize pool and will feature twelve teams in action in April next year.

When does ESL One Birmingham take place?


ESL One Birmingham will run from April 22-28, 2024. ESL has been running Dota 2 events in the United Kingdom for a few years now. They brought Birmingham’s first Dota 2 Major with ESL One Birmingham back in 2018 which crowned Virtus.pro as the victors. The event returned the following year with Team Secret winning a closely contested Grand Finals.

The tournament returns this year with a million dollar prize pool. 12 teams from all over the world will compete in this tournament. The final three days of the event will take place at the Resorts World Arena.

Tickets for the event will go live in a few days starting Dec. 14 at 15:00 p.m. GMT. The ticket prices vary depending on the tier of seating. Here’s a rough breakdown of the three different seating tiers at ESL One Birmingham 2024.

  • Regular - £62.20
  • Plus - £140.30
  • Premium - £294.30

The regular seating grants access to upper-tier seating and access across April 26-28, 2024. The Plus tier has a special goodie bag as well as a beer or a soft drink for pass holders. The Premium ticket is more than twice as expensive as the Plus tier ticket. It includes Free soft drinks, Infield seating - which is the best seating right in front of the players, and an exclusive premium goodie bag as well.  Interested fans can head over to the ESL website to buy their event tickets.

ESL One Birmingham Cosplay

There will also be a cosplay competition at ESL One Birmingham 2024. Signups for the cosplay competition are currently live. The cosplay segment will take place on April 27, 2024 on the penultimate day of the tournament.

The matches will stream live on Twitch across three different channels. The earlier group stage matches of ESL One tournaments usually feature simultaneous broadcasts which is why there are three different Twitch channels for the same.
